Frequently asked questions about Siebert El

How many students attend Siebert El?

Siebert El has 492 students enrolled. It is a public school in Eastland, TX. CCD year-over-year: 491 (2022-23) → 517 (2023-24), up 26.

What is the student-teacher ratio at Siebert El?

The student-teacher ratio at Siebert El is 12.9:1, which is 12% lower than the Texas average of 14.7:1 and 18% lower than the national average of 15.7:1. Lower ratios generally mean more individual attention per student.

What percentage of students receive free lunch at Siebert El?

65.4% of students at Siebert El are eligible for free lunch, compared to the Texas average of 61.9%.

What is the racial and ethnic makeup of Siebert El?

The largest demographic group at Siebert El is White at 69.1% of enrollment, in Eastland, TX.

What is the Resource Investment Index for Siebert El?

Siebert El has a Resource Investment Index of 66/100 (higher reported resources relative to schools nationally) based on 3 factors: student-teacher ratio, gifted-program reporting, chronic absenteeism. Not a test-score or academic measure (national median ~41/100, see methodology).

How does Siebert El rank among public schools in Eastland?

By Resource Investment Index, Siebert El ranks #3 of 3 public schools in Eastland, TX. This compares federal resource and staffing data among local peers; it is not a test-score or academic ranking.

What other schools are in Eastland Isd?

Besides Siebert El, Eastland Isd also operates Eastland H S (280 students) and Eastland Middle (197 students). See the Eastland Isd district page for the complete list.
